Austrians have a long history of innovation in aviation, dating back to the early 20th century when pioneers like Igo Etrich and Wilhelm Kress developed pioneering aircraft designs. Today, the tradition of aviation innovation continues in Vienna, with a growing community of DIY aircraft builders who are passionate about designing, building, and flying their own planes.
